Key ​Metrics for ‍Evaluating Gamified Learning Outcomes

⁤ ⁤Measuring ‌the success of gamified‌ learning environments‍ involves tracking a variety of metrics.these can be broadly categorized into behavioral, cognitive, and affective outcomes:

1. Engagement ‍Metrics

  • Participation Rate: Tracks the ​percentage of learners actively involved in the gamified experience.
  • Time-on-Task: ​Measures⁤ the amount of time learners⁣ spend engaged ‍with the learning material.
  • Level Completion Rates: Shows progression and whether ⁢learners are advancing through the content.
  • Repeat Visits & Retention: Indicates sustained‍ interest and⁤ recurring⁢ engagement with the platform.

2.⁤ Performance Metrics

  • Score ⁤Improvement: Monitors progress by comparing initial ‌performance scores to‌ post-intervention outcomes.
  • Badge or Achievement Unlocks: Tracks ⁤how many learners reach certain goals or unlock rewards, indicating⁢ mastery.
  • Knowledge Retention‌ Assessments: Uses quizzes, tests or simulations to measure retained knowledge after gameplay.

3. Attitudinal Metrics

  • Enjoyment and Motivation Surveys: Collects data on⁢ learner satisfaction and motivation levels using surveys or feedback forms.
  • Self-Efficacy Feedback: Measures​ learners’ confidence in their ​ability to apply learned skills.
  • Net Promoter Score (NPS): Asks learners if they ⁤would recommend the gamified experience to others.

4. Learning Outcomes

  • Assessment ⁤Scores: Before-and-after tests‍ to gauge improvement ⁢in knowledge⁣ or skills.
  • Transfer of Learning: ​observes ​if learners can apply new knowledge or behaviors in⁢ real-world scenarios.
  • Completion of Real-World Tasks: Tracks whether learners have accomplished practical tasks outside the gamified ⁣environment due to their learning.

Best Practices⁢ for Evaluating Gamified Learning

To ensure that your evaluation of learning ‌outcomes is effective, follow these best‍ practices:

Align Game mechanics with Learning‍ objectives

‍⁣ Every point, badge, or challenge introduced in your gamified environment should‌ serve a clear‍ purpose linked to your learning ⁤objectives. If a mechanic doesn’t drive the desired behavior or learning, reconsider ​its inclusion.

Use ⁣a Mix of Quantitative and ⁢Qualitative Data

  • Quantitative Data: Track ​engagements, scores, ‌and ​completion ‌rates for measurable insights.
  • Qualitative ‍Data: ⁢ Leverage surveys, ‍interviews, and open-ended ⁤feedback to understand learner​ attitudes and experiences.

Iteratively⁣ Test and Improve

⁤ Gamification should be a dynamic process—collect data regularly,⁢ analyze outcomes, and be⁤ prepared to tweak your game mechanics or content if certain objectives aren’t⁣ being met.

Customize Metrics for Your Audience

‍ The metrics you focus on should be tailored ⁤to ⁤the needs ‍and‍ backgrounds of your learners. What works in a primary school may not suit a professional development program. Always consider demographics, prior knowledge, and ‍motivational‌ drivers.

Ensure Data Privacy‌ and Ethics

⁢ Always adhere to data privacy regulations and ethical standards when ​collecting and‍ analyzing learner data, especially​ with minors or sensitive subjects.

Case ​Studies and Real-World ⁢Examples

Case Study 1: Corporate Gamified Training

A Fortune 500⁤ company implemented a gamified sales training program,tracking⁤ metrics⁣ such as module completion rates,knowledge quiz‌ scores,and post-training sales performance. They⁤ found a 30% improvement‌ in knowledge retention and a 20%⁣ increase in sales‌ over six‍ months, supported by high engagement scores ‌and positive learner feedback.

Case Study⁤ 2: ‍Gamification in Higher Education

⁢A university integrated​ a points-and-badges system into an online course.By focusing on progression, assignment completion, and peer feedback⁣ metrics, they‌ observed ​a 25% ​increase⁤ in assignment submission rates ‌and improved ⁣student⁤ satisfaction scores, as captured​ through ⁣end-of-semester⁤ surveys.
